Sat      09/08/2025      Hand-in for Annual Exhibition PDI’s

Fri       15/08/2025      Annual Exhibition (the Quartet theme – Patterns in Nature)

Sat      16/08/2025      Ditto

Our annual exhibition will run alongside that of the Lutterworth “Stitchers” in the Methodist Church.  Together, the exhibitions will promote the undoubted creative talent within the town.  There are three trophies at stake, the George Hunt trophy for the best PDI, the Ray Needham trophy for the best Print, and the Quartet Trophy for a set of small prints on a chosen theme.  For our part, the exhibition requires a big effort, to make the pictures, to put up and take down the displays and also to be on hand to talk to members of the public during the exhibition.  I’m sure we will be up for it.

17/09/2025      Cheney & Single Print Competitions

This is the premier print competition night in our calendar.  There are four trophies to be won tonight and although it’s not exactly a lottery, it is true that “you’ve got to be in it to win it” so, good luck.  To enter the Cheney Trophy comp. you’ll need a set of six prints (any two of which must be monochrome). The entries must illustrate 3 topics of your choice, (two prints to each topic) and be designed to show competency across multiple fields of photography.  In addition to the Cheney Trophy comp, there are three single print competitions, one each for Colour, Mono and a recently taken Mono Landscape.

08/10/2025      PAGB’s 2025 GB Cup (Open & Nature)

The PAGB’s GB Cup competition took place back in March and 49 clubs from all over the UK entered.  Little old Lutterworth came 22nd in the Open section and 9th= in the Nature section.  Tonight, we will see a selection of images from both sections and with any luck we’ll recognise some LPSC images.
